Hi Legend2 , I too have FH and have been on Repatha for over two years. Initially I had a localised skin reaction to each injection which was unpleasant, (I am one of the people with an A4 list of allergies), and which I controlled by double dosing, (on medical advice), with antihistamines before and after injecting. After around 6 months my reactions started to subside and are now gone completely. I understand that this reaction at the site of injection was fairly common in the trials. Repatha has been great at controlling my chlosterol. Before taking it I was on 20mg Atorostatin (the most my body will tolerate having had full blown Rhabdomyolosis on 40mg simvastatin) and 15mg Exetimibe. These reduced my cholesterol to around 8.7 . Adding in fortnightly Repatha injections dropped it to 2.2. I'm now so use to injecting that I barely give it a second thought. A star on the calender means injection day: no problem. Repatha has given me a lifeline. I hope this answers your query. Of course everyone is different in how they repond to a particular drug regime. If you have further questions do ask.

Since I'm statin intolerant I've been on Repatha for about 4 years now and no issues. Also is fairly effective although my cardiologist always seems to want to bring LDL down lower. With Repatha it seems to stay around 70.

I see you are in the USA. For the benefit of those of us this side of the pond, 70mg/dL is equivalent to roughly 1.8mmol/L. 😀
